Job Details:
Title:
Swim Instructor Reports to:
Deck Supervisor FLSA Status:
Non-Exempt
Summary:
Instructs students on water safety and proper swim techniques based on thorough knowledge of the Goldfish Swim School curriculum.
Responsibilities:
Provides swim instruction based on the curriculum. Enforces safety rules, prevents accidents, makes rescues, and administers first aid when necessary. Evaluates students’ progress and completes required paperwork promptly. Interacts with parents/guardians regarding students’ swim skills and progress. Acts as a GSS ambassador to ensure parental satisfaction. Uses problem-solving and creative thinking to resolve student challenges. Inspects pool areas before and after classes for maintenance, cleanliness, or damage issues; reports as needed. Maintains proper storage of pool equipment and manages lane lines. Reports accidents/incidents and completes documentation. Performs Deck Teacher duties as needed. Performs light cleaning tasks such as window washing, deck mopping, and trash removal. Attends mandatory workshops and training outside regular hours. Fulfills other duties as assigned.
Education & Experience:
High school diploma or GED preferred. Experience as a certified lifeguard, youth sports instructor/coach, camp counselor, or childcare provider required. At least two years as a swimming instructor required. Swimming experience is a plus.
Certificates & Licenses:
Lifeguard, CPR/AED, and First Aid certifications required. Shallow water attendant certification highly recommended.
Work Environment:
Regular exposure to heat and humidity. Moderate noise level.
